Liz Bonnin’s Wild Caribbean Synopsis
What is Liz Bonnin’s Wild Caribbean about?
Embark on an adventure with Liz Bonnin’s Wild Caribbean, where each episode promises a heart-racing experience. Join Liz as she ventures into the Dominican Republic, aiding in the rescue of the endangered Ridgeway’s Hawk. The excitement escalates in Haiti, where Liz seeks the solenodon, a survivor from a bygone era. Plunge into the depths with Liz and come face-to-face with the formidable American Crocodile. It’s not just a series; it’s a celebration of the Caribbean’s wild heart.
When Does Liz Bonnin’s Wild Caribbean Premiere?
Liz Bonnin’s Wild Caribbean Release Date
Liz Bonnin’s Wild Caribbean premieres on November 5, 2023, at 9:00 pm.
Liz Bonnin’s Wild Caribbean Cast
Who is in the cast of Liz Bonnin’s Wild Caribbean?
- Liz Bonnin – The intrepid presenter leading us through the Caribbean’s natural wonders.
- John Jackson – The visionary executive producer behind the scenes.
- Mark Brownlow – Director of Photography, capturing the essence of the wild.
- Chris Chapman – Editor, weaving the raw footage into a compelling narrative.
- Matt Clifford – Composer, setting the tone with his auditory art.
- Richard Hammond – Narrator, lending his voice to guide us through the adventure.
